What UL baseball’s Cody Brasch brings to San Francisco Giants

   ​After a landmark finish to the 2026 college baseball season, Louisiana baseball has more cause to celebrate during the 2026 MLB Draft weekend. Cody Brasch, the Cajuns’ standout right-handed pitcher, was selected by the San Francisco Giants with the No. 238 overall pick in the eighth round of the 2026 MLB Draft on Sunday, July 12. This pick marks the program’s 115th player to hear his name called at an MLB Draft and the first Louisiana player drafted since 2024. Brasch joins a notable lineage of Ragin’ Cajuns alumni who have earned selections in recent years, following shortstop Kyle DeBarg, who was taken 33rd overall in the first round by the Minnesota Twins, and pitcher Andrew Langevin, chosen in the fourth round by the Kansas City Royals.
MLB.com projects Brasch’s slot value at No. 238 to be $234,700. Brasch, listed at 6-foot-3 and 205 pounds, emerged as a premier professional prospect during his time with Louisiana, developing into one of the Cajuns’ most dependable arms in 2026. In his only season at UL, he worked 74.2 innings, allowing 53 hits while striking out 82 batters and posting a 2.77 ERA. Whether he started games or pitched in relief, Brasch consistently supplied a much-needed boost to the Cajuns’ bullpen during critical moments. With Brasch anchored alongside a roster of other talented pitchers, UL stood out as the lone Louisiana school to advance to the 2026 NCAA Tournament, ultimately finishing as runner-up in the Starkville Regional.
Before joining Louisiana, Brasch took the junior college route, beginning his collegiate career at Tyler Junior College in Texas. In 2023, he appeared in 26 games and made seven starts for the Hawks, compiling a 2-3 record on the mound. He was sidelined for the 2024 season due to injury but returned in 2025 to make seven starts in nine appearances. Brasch represents one of several Cajun players who are hoping to hear their name called in the later rounds of the MLB Draft.
